c fOpenThread()是头文件的一部分,任何信息

时间:2010-02-19 21:13:45

标签: c visual-studio visual-studio-2008 windows-xp

Visual Studio 2008 C XP SP3

我正在读Hoglund的一本书,他使用:

 HANDLE hThread = fOpenThread(
               THREAD_ALL_ACCESS,
               FALSE,
               dbg_evt.dwThreadId);

任何人都知道fOpenThread,因为我找不到任何细节,我收到错误消息错误C3861:'fOpenThread':找不到标识符。

谢谢,R。

2 个答案:

答案 0 :(得分:1)

查看此处:http://groups.google.com/group/microsoft.public.vc.language/browse_thread/thread/f592e476b0f70d01和此处:https://connect.microsoft.com/VisualStudio/feedback/details/449513/freopen-and-fopen-not-thread-safe看起来fOpenThread()是您图书作者定义的函数调用。当然,据我所知,有两种方法可以在Windows上创建线程:

  • _beginthreadex - crt
  • CreateThread - WinAPI。

我一直使用后者。我建议作者可能包含其中一个功能吗?

答案 1 :(得分:0)

不属于C标准库。或者,我使用的任何库。检查他是否在该书的前面某处提供了定义。